Block 621,643
Block Hash
953e7722cfd01b069328d04681054ed5e5f800aa4c3395fc7c34a1998a3a86b3
Previous Block Hash
35a20d3c2556f5ef2a4a2cd8bf244ec9c76580e574f3237255f4c44630bfa9e9
Mined
Transactions
1
Difficulty
19.86 M
Size
172 bytes
Transactions (1)
1 input, 1 output
10,000.00
PEPE